package com.logindemo.action;
import java.util.Map;
import org.apache.struts2.interceptor.RequestAware;
import com.logindemo.bean.UserBean;
import com.logindemo.dao.UserDao;
import com.opensymphony.xwork2.ActionSupport;
import com.opensymphony.xwork2.ModelDriven;
public class UserAction extends ActionSupport implements ModelDriven,
RequestAware {
private UserBean ub=new UserBean();
private Map request;
public void setRequest(Map request) {
// TODO Auto-generated method stub
this.request=request;
}
public UserBean getModel() {
// TODO Auto-generated method stub
return ub;
}
public int result;
public int getResult() {
return result;
}
public void setResult(int result) {
this.result = result;
}
public String login(){
System.out.println("ACTION!");
UserDao ud=new UserDao();
ub=ud.loginUser(ub.getUserId(),ub.getUserPassword());
if(ub!=null){
result=1;
}else{
result=2;
}
return SUCCESS;
}
}